硫双灭多威在土壤棉叶和棉籽中残留量的测定方法
引用本文:黄土忠,李治祥,凌联银,赵玉刚.硫双灭多威在土壤棉叶和棉籽中残留量的测定方法[J].农业环境科学学报,1997(3).
作者姓名:黄土忠  李治祥  凌联银  赵玉刚
作者单位:农业部环境保护科研监测所
摘    要:本文报道了硫双灭多威(Thiodicapb)在土壤、棉叶和棉籽中残留量测定方法。样品以乙酸乙酯提取,提取液加水浓缩蒸去乙酸乙酯,水相经碱解后再用乙酸乙酯萃取,气相色谱氮磷检测器(NPD)测定。最小检测量为3.08×10-11g,土壤、棉叶和棉籽的最低检测浓度分别为0.0077、0.0077和0.0154mg/kg;添加标准品的平均回收率和变异系数分别为98.45%,95.54%和89.41%及0.82%、1.77%和2.51%。

关 键 词:硫双灭多威,碱解,残留测定方法,气相色谱

Residual Determination of Thiodicarb in Soil, Cotton Leaves and Seed.
Huang Shizhong et al.Residual Determination of Thiodicarb in Soil, Cotton Leaves and Seed.[J].Journal of Agro-Environment Science( J. Agro-Environ. Sci.),1997(3).
Authors:Huang Shizhong
Abstract:The residues of thiodicarb in soil and cotton leaves were extracted with ethvl acetate was add to the orgeanic extracts ,which was then evaporated. The water phase 1eft was hydrolysed under alkaline condition and then re- extracted with ethyl acetate. After the evaporation of the organ is solvent, the final residue was detected by gas chromatography equipped with NPO. The lowest detection 1imit for thiodicarb was 3.08x10-11g and the . lowest detection concentrations in soil, cotton leaves and seed were 0.0077, 0.0077 and 0.0154mg/kg, the recoveried of thiodiscarb were 98.45% , 95.5% and 89. 41%, with coefficients of 0.82%,1.77%, and 2.51% respectively. -
Keywords:: thiodiscarb  soil cotton  gas chromatography
